If you're in the mood for a culinary escape to the tropics, look no further than Islands Cafe, nestled conveniently at 16041 24 Ave #40, Surrey, BC. This charming cafe effortlessly combines the laid-back atmosphere of Hawaiian culture with a menu that celebrates the flavors and freshness of local ingredients.
At Islands Cafe, every sip of coffee tells a story. Their organic matcha tea and Hawaiian drip coffee feature beans picked at the pinnacle of ripeness from local farms throughout the Hawaiian islands. Expertly roasted on-site in Surrey, each cup is a promise of quality and freshness, ensuring your morning pick-me-up is nothing short of spectacular. Notably, the Lazy Afternoon Medium Roast is a delightful medium that embodies relaxation, while the Ukulele Dark Roast will captivate those who prefer a richer flavor profile.
Islands Cafe doesn’t stop at coffee; the food is equally impressive. The Poke, highly commended by patrons, is considered the best outside of Hawaii, offering a freshness you can taste in every bite. Breakfast enthusiasts can relish the Big Kahuna Breakfast Bagel, a favorite among regulars like Amen Dadwal, who swears by its deliciousness and the added kick of hot sauce. Each dish is made on the spot, a refreshing deviation from the pre-packaged offerings commonly found at larger chains.
The atmosphere at Islands Cafe is as inviting as their menu. With cozy seating ideal for both casual meals and productive afternoons, the cafe's ambience fosters a sense of tranquility. Stella Lee describes it perfectly as having a "totally feeling/mood for the day," reminiscent of outdoor surfing vibes. Whether you're looking to enjoy herbal teas, acai bowls, or a muffin, the diverse selection caters to varied palates, making it a one-stop spot for all your cravings.
